For this emergent class of materials, ‘solutions are the problem’
December 18, 2023
Rice materials scientists developed a fast, low-cost, scalable method to make covalent organic frameworks (COFs), a class of crystalline polymers whose tunable molecular structure, large surface area and porosity could be useful in energy applications, semiconductor devices, sensors, filtration systems and drug delivery.

Kavli Exploration Award backs Rice-led sustainable carbon materials research
November 27, 2023
An international team of scientists led by Rice’s Matteo Pasquali has won a $4.1 million grant to optimize carbon nanotube synthesis. The award is a joint effort by The Kavli Foundation, with a $1.9 million Exploration Award in Nanoscience for Sustainability, and Rice’s Carbon Hub, which contributed an additional $2.2 million.

New enzyme could aid anticancer drug development
June 27, 2023
Retracing nature’s steps, Rice University engineer Xue Gao and her team mapped out the full series of enzyme-powered reactions a marine fungus uses to produce a complex molecule with anticancer properties. In the process, the Gao lab uncovered the first fungal enzyme of its kind known to break an amide bond.
